Formula Used
This tool assumes the standard transformer relationships and optionally includes efficiency.
- Ratio:
a = Np/Nsand ideallya = Vp/Vs - Current ratio (ideal):
Ip/Is = Ns/Np, soIs = Ip·(Np/Ns) - Power (approx.):
S ≈ V·IwhereSis in VA - Efficiency:
Pout = η·Pin, used to estimate current draw - With voltages and η:
Ip ≈ (Vs·Is)/(Vp·η)andIs ≈ (Vp·Ip·η)/Vs
For non-linear loads, harmonics, and regulation, treat results as first-order estimates.

Example Data Table
| Vp (V) | Vs (V) | Load S (VA) | η (%) | Ip (A) | Is (A) |
|---|---|---|---|---|---|
| 230 | 12 | 180 | 92 | 0.850 | 15.000 |
| 120 | 24 | 480 | 95 | 4.211 | 20.000 |
| 400 | 200 | 10000 | 97 | 25.773 | 50.000 |
Example currents use Ip = S/(Vp·η) and Is = S/Vs.
